Hosting 101: Finding Your Voice with Ego Von Hubris
Are you curious about hosting, but struggling to find your own unique voice? Ego Von Hubris has been a burlesque emcee for over 12 years with additional experience hosting a wide array of events. Come learn how Ego came up with his own alter ego, how to vamp on the mic at a moment's notice, and so many more tricks of the talky trade! This is a lecture class followed by a group improv activity to help get you started on your hosting journey. Come learn from the human talk-box himself!

Beyond Bathbombs: Burlesque Self Care with Sally Stardust
Have you ever left a show feeling like you've physically just walked through Mordor and back? Performers tend to push through things, so we all have! Self care means a lot more than just sitting in the tub with a fancy bathbomb every now and then. My class is all about taking care of your physical and emotional self in the context of life as a burlesque performer. We will cover tips and tricks I've developed as a chronically ill performer to better prepare for shows, be more mindful during shows, and maintain a healthy relationship to performing even when you're off stage. This is a lecture class ending with a worksheet activity to inspire self reflection and class discussion.
